On the SF Giants rod and on the Blue/Yellow I wasn't happy with the way the orange, white and yellow thread darkened, when wound onto a charcoal coloured blank. I used Colour Preserver, but when the finish dried, the orange had darkened, the whites had a gray cast and the yellow looked slightly green. To keep the whites "clean" and allow the other light colours to retain their original shades, I sprayed the areas that would have light coloured thread with flat white primer...This cured the problem.
